I decided to take my daughter out for a couple of hours and try out the new rod and reel. I was pleasantly surprised to see the lake was calm after a nice Sunday afternoon. We started over by the Military launch around 6:30 fishing spinners around the boat slips. My daughter fished power bait with no luck all night. I had a couple rock bass by the slips before we moved to fish around the island. I changed to a floating crank bait! We caught a nice smallmouth after catching a handful more rock bass. I added one more tiny smallmouth before heading in around 8:40. It was awesome to be able to run the bass boat around a calm lake.. still searching for the money spots for bass on this lake.. if anyone has some tips please let me know(other than trying a different lake haha)
